{"id":147646,"date":"2026-07-29T03:40:40","date_gmt":"2026-07-29T03:40:40","guid":{"rendered":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/canada\/147646\/"},"modified":"2026-07-29T03:40:40","modified_gmt":"2026-07-29T03:40:40","slug":"rogers-and-prime-video-announce-12-year-sublicensing-agreement-for-nhl-rights-in-canada","status":"publish","type":"post","link":"https:\/\/www.europesays.com\/canada\/147646\/","title":{"rendered":"Rogers and Prime Video Announce 12-Year Sublicensing Agreement for NHL Rights in Canada"},"content":{"rendered":"<p class=\"has-text-align-center wp-block-paragraph\">Prime Video becomes exclusive long-term home of regular-season Wednesday Night Hockey in Canada and select early round Stanley Cup Playoff series in English and French<\/p>\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">TORONTO, JULY 28, 2026 \u2013 Prime Video and Rogers Communications today announced a 12-year agreement for Prime Video in Canada to exclusively broadcast Wednesday night regular-season national NHL games in English and French, beginning with the 2026-2027 season.<\/p>\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Prime Video also acquires exclusive rights to select Stanley Cup Playoff series in Canada, comprised of two First Round playoff series and one Second Round series per year. This full lineup includes at least 26 national regular-season NHL games, beginning on Wednesday, September 30, available only on Prime Video in Canada at no additional cost to Prime members.<\/p>\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">\u201cOur partnership with Prime Video builds on the strong foundation we have established together and reinforces NHL hockey as the most valuable sports content in Canada,\u201d said Tony Staffieri, President and CEO, Rogers. \u201cAs Canada\u2019s home of hockey, Rogers is committed to connecting more fans to more NHL hockey and delivering more national games with fewer blackouts on Sportsnet, Canada\u2019s #1 sports media brand.\u201d <\/p>\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">\u201cWe\u2019re thrilled to expand our partnership with the NHL and Rogers in this landmark agreement, which brings even more premium live sports to Prime members in Canada,\u201d said Jay Marine, Head of Global Sports, Prime Video. \u201cWhen combined with our hit original series, blockbuster movies, and fast, free shipping on millions of items, the Prime membership is more valuable than ever for Canadian customers.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">\u201cOver the past two years, Prime Video has been a valuable addition to the NHL\u2019s media lineup in Canada, joining Rogers in bringing marquee NHL games to Canadian fans,\u201d said Gary Bettman, Commissioner, NHL. \u201cWe\u2019re excited that Prime Video and Rogers are deepening their relationship through this long-term agreement, reflecting our shared commitment to serving English and French-language hockey fans across Canada with premium NHL content for years to come.\u201d<\/p>\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">NHL on Prime will continue to deliver world-class production and innovation with an on-air team that delivers in-depth analysis and play-by-play coverage. More information about NHL on Prime, including talent and production details, will be announced at a later date.<\/p>\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Sportsnet, Canada\u2019s #1 sports media brand, owns exclusive English-language rights to more than 500 national NHL games per season, including Monday and Saturday nights, as well as the Stanley Cup Playoffs, with the exception of the select series sublicensed to Prime Video. Sportsnet will deliver more national games and fewer blackouts to hockey fans.<\/p>\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Last year, Rogers and the NHL announced a 12-year agreement for the national media rights to NHL games on all platforms in Canada, from the 2026-27 through the 2037-38 seasons. <\/p>\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">About Rogers Communications Inc.<br \/>Rogers is Canada\u2019s communications, sports and entertainment company, and its shares are publicly traded on the Toronto Stock Exchange (TSX: RCI.A and RCI.B) and on the New York Stock Exchange (NYSE: RCI).
